Figure Lengend Snippet: Effects of knockdown or overexpression of F13B on cyclin expression in HCC. (A–F) After F13B overexpression, changes in cyclin expression (Cyclin B1, CDC2, CDC25, p21, and Cyclin D1) in HCC cells were measured via qRT-PCR and WB; (G–L) After F13B knockdown, changes in cyclin expression in HCC cells were measured via qRT-PCR and WB. * P < 0.05. HCC: Hepatocellular carcinoma; qRT-PCR: Quantitative real-time polymerase chain reaction; WB: Western blotting.
